I think the article in question was in NCJ describing inverted L antennas
for 160 and 80.
It surprised me too. The main point was to put only one radial to have
antenna close to 50 ohm so no matching network is needed otherwise "if you
put too mane radials you will need an antenna tuner" :)

> The question is "gain over what"?
>
> Gain over a vertical with 36 radials? I wouldn't think so!
>
> 3 dB of gain in the direction of the radial over the gain in the opposite
> direction? Possibly. Even though the whole thing may be down 6 or 8 db over
> a vertical with a large number of radials.

> > In the past 2 months, I have seen two different articles in ARRL
> > publications that say a vertical with 1 radial has gain in the direction
> > of
> > the radial.  One said 3 db.  Evidently Eznec confirmed this.
> >
> > Why the heck do I bother putting down all those radials under my
> > verticals??
> > According to one article, 1 radial is best because it gives the antenna
> > a
> > real wide bandwitch, SWR is close to 50 ohms, and has gain in the
> > direction
> > of the radial.  Seems like those symptoms would give loss not gain.
> >
> > Is this true, or is the ARRL just publishing anything now?  Sure is
> > different from anything I've ever known about verticals.
